Pak Jae Gyong
Deputy Director of the Propaganda Department
General Political Bureau (General)
Pak was chosen as the Deputy Director of the Propaganda Department for the General Political Bureau of the Korean People's Army, a post responsible for oversight of programs to further the personality cult of Kim Jong Il and for ideological education in the military. Along with Hyon Chul Hae, he played a key role in helping Kim Jong Il take control over the military.
He is known to be in his early sixties. He orchestrated many military events including the Ninth Conference of Propangandists and Agitators of the Korean People's Army (January 1995) and the Conference of KPA Company Commanders and Political Guidance Officers and Members of the Political Guidance Committee (March 1995).
He was elected an alternative member of the KWP Central Committee in 1993 and promoted to the rank of General in 1997.
In September 2000, he paid a visit to Seoul to deliver a gift of mushrooms from Kim Jong Il.
